Research area

ECHO conducts educational research with the aim of underpinning its training activities scientifically. This is done from two perspectives:

  • Researching the impact of our training activities
  • Researching the most important issues in the higher education context.

The research results provide a basis for improving the design and content of ECHO’s activities.

Our research is presented at national conferences (e.g. the annual VFO study day) and international conferences (e.g. ORD, EARLI, ICED and AERA). These conferences offer the opportunity to exchange knowledge and ideas with other researchers.

ECHO publishes in various Dutch-language journals (e.g. Tijdschrift voor Hoger Onderwijs, Onderzoek van Onderwijs en Pedagogische Studiën) as well as in international journals (e.g. International Journal for Academic Development, Educational Research Review, Higher Education, and Learning Environments Research). These publications help to promote the dissemination of our research results.
